Summary
Housing for Health (HFH) is a program office within Health Services Administration, a division under the Los Angeles County Department of Health Services (DHS). This position will be supervising a data analyst(s) to provide support to the HFH Enriched Residential Care (ERC) program which provides assisted living for individuals experiencing homelessness who require care and supervision to be stably housed.
